Exportar grandes conjuntos de datos a Excel es un requisito común en aplicaciones empresariales, pero puede convertirse en un cuello de botella de rendimiento. Este artículo explora varias técnicas de optimización para aplicaciones Spring Boot, incluido el uso de API de transmisión como Apache POI SXSSFWorkbook para reducir la huella de memoria, la implementación de procesamiento fragmentado para manejar datos en lotes y el ajuste de consultas de bases de datos para minimizar la latencia. La publicación también cubre las mejores prácticas para manejar exportaciones concurrentes y administrar recursos de manera efectiva. Para los desarrolladores que crean aplicaciones con uso intensivo de datos, estas estrategias pueden mejorar significativamente el rendimiento de las exportaciones y la experiencia del usuario. El contenido es práctico y aborda desafíos del mundo real, lo que lo convierte en un recurso valioso para los ingenieros de backend.
Este artículo analiza estrategias de optimización del rendimiento para exportar grandes conjuntos de datos a Excel en aplicaciones Spring Boot, cubriendo transmisión, fragmentación y gestión de memoria.